Danielle Haddy, Manager of Membership Development and Services

Danielle Haddy is responsible for serving the needs of Alliance members, fostering strategic partnerships between members and coordinating our efforts to build political will to end hunger among our elected leaders.

Danielle graduated from the University of Maryland, College Park with a B.A. in Government and Politics and a B.A. in History, with a concentration in International Relations.  Prior to joining the Alliance, Danielle served as a Policy Implementation Manager for Governor Martin O'Malley, where she was responsible for managing the Administration's goal to End Childhood Hunger in Maryland by 2015.  She has worked closely with anti-hunger organizations and faith communities across the state, as well as with the Maryland Congressional delegation on the Child Nutrition Reauthorization Act.  Danielle has also worked for the University of Maryland's Center for International Development and Conflict Management on their ICONS conflict resolution simulation project, and as a polling officer in Ireland during the 2007 Irish Dail elections.

J.K. Granberg-Michaelson joined the Alliance to End Hunger in March 2011. He leads the Alliance to End Hunger’s Hunger-Free Communities initiative and assists in the outreach, program development, National Hunger Free Communities Summit. Prior to working at the Alliance, J.K. worked at the U.S. Department of Agriculture’s Center for Faith-Based and Neighborhood Partnerships, where he helped manage outreach and engagement between non-profit stakeholders and the USDA.  J.K. received a Bachelor of Arts degree in Political Science from Hope College and a Master of Arts in International Studies from the University of Denver.

Rebecca Middleton, Chief Operating Officer

Rebecca Middleton, the newest member of the Alliance staff, serves as Chief Operating Officer. Becky came to the Alliance after spending 11 years with Cassidy & Associates, most recently as a Vice President. Previously, she has worked for Rep. Frank Wolf’s office, and managed one of Rep. Wolf’s re-election campaigns. Her extensive policy, advocacy and fundraising experience made her the perfect choice for this position.
